Complete genome sequence analysis of enterovirus 71 JN200804 strain isolated in Shandong Province

Abstract:

Objective   To explore  the gene sequence features of enterovirus 71 (EV71) strain JN200804 isolated in Shandong Province in 2008. Methods   The complete genome of JN200804 was amplified, sequenced and analyzed. Results   The full length of the EV71 JN200804 genome was 7404 nt (not including the poly A tail). No insertion or deletion was detected in the coding region, but there were several insertions and deletions in the 5′ UTR and 3′ UTR regions. JN200804 showed  high nucleotide homology with strains Fuyang/17.08/1, Zhejiang08 and BJ08 (>95%), but low homology with BrCr (79.8%). At the predicted amino acid sequence level, JN200804 shared the highest homology with Fuyang/17.08/1 (99.6%), and the lowest homology with TW/2086/98 (94.5%). On the phylogenetic tree, JN200804 clustered with reference strains of the  subgenogroup C4, with a nucleotide identity of 91.2~99.1%. Conclusion   JN200804 belongs to the same genogroup as Fuyang/17.08/1, Zhejiang08 and BJ08 of the subgenogroup C4
